J. Bertram Levy

is a partner at Cohan & Levy. He has over thirty years of experience in representing national, regional, and local businesses and their owners in addition to other organizations and associations. He began his career at the Atlanta law firm of Johnson and Montgomery where he handled general civil litigation, minority shareholder disputes, Chapter 11 Bankruptcy reorganizations for real estate developers and appellate work. Through the firm's representation of a local government, he also litigated civil rights claims, land use and condemnation issues and conducted over 20 jury and bench trials of property tax challenges as lead attorney within the first three years of his practice. He then practiced with Louis Cohan at Weinstock & Scavo, P.C., before leaving to oversee all commercial litigation at Fine and Block where for fourteen years he helped businesses and business owners resolve ownership, management and contractual disputes, restrictive covenants, insurance coverage challenges, construction litigation, commercial and multifamily property management issues, and guided compliance with federal, state, and local laws affecting property management and development. He earned his A.B degree from University of Georgia and his J.D degree from University of Georgia School of Law.
